Very refreshing!
15 January 2005
This movie is truly a hidden gem--watch it and you'll experience a delightful surprise. Anyone who can appreciate the feel-good, enjoyable nature of film will find this to be very refreshing. It deserves to be taken off "the shelves". I'm sad it wasn't released in every theater like these lack-luster blockbusters that get shoved down our throats.

It's charming and witty and fun. It's not ostentatious or over the top, just simple and honest, with a clean plot line and great acting. And if you get hung up on details like "that coin would never break that window for real", then you'll miss it. And it's sad to be so jaded.

Matt Damon's cameo was hilarious! And there many other noticeable stars that contribute their talents. Luke Wilson and Ben Affleck have great on screen chemistry and you can tell by watching that they all must have had great fun making this picture. There are also a number of recognizable locations around Los Angeles depicting the softer side of LA we don't often get to see in films these days.

Rent it for a nice girls night in or a friendly get together. PS. The scene at the end with Ben Affleck and Melissa McCarthy (Sookie from Gilmore Girls) is so funny and definitely worth the $3.00to rent this movie.
